AI Technical Summary
Existing robotic arms for handling goods are inefficient and occupy a lot of space on the slide rails when faced with varying distances on different goods conveyor lines. The last section of the robotic arm tilts under the influence of gravity, which accelerates the wear of the rotating shaft and reduces its service life.
The robotic arm adopts a multi-link structure, using wire rope and pulley assembly to achieve extension, retraction and rotation of the robotic arm. The wire rope pull keeps the last section of the robotic arm horizontal, and combined with the limit adjustment of gears and tooth grooves, the range of motion is increased and friction is reduced.
It improves the adaptability of the robotic arm's range of motion, reduces the space occupied by the slide rail, extends the service life of the robotic arm, and reduces frictional wear on the rotating shaft.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of handling manipulator, in particular to a multi-link manipulator for handling operation. BACKGROUND
[0002] The cargo handling manipulator is an industrial robot system specially designed for handling, loading and unloading, stacking and transferring goods. It completes various material handling tasks through the mechanical arm structure and end effector.
[0003] In order to improve the handling range of goods, the cargo handling manipulator in the prior art is usually composed of a mechanical arm and a slide rail at the bottom of the mechanical arm. When the range of goods to be handled changes, the mechanical arm is moved along the slide rail to change the effective handling range of the mechanical arm. However, in actual use, when the distance between two goods lines increases, the mechanical arm needs to be moved to the target line after clamping the goods, which is not only low in efficiency, but also occupies a large amount of working space, which is inconvenient to use. In addition, when handling heavy goods, the last section of the mechanical arm where the clamping jaw is located is subjected to increased gravity, and the last section of the mechanical arm is only connected with the mechanical arm. When the last section of the mechanical arm tends to tilt under the action of gravity, the shaft of the rotary connection of the last section of the mechanical arm will be deflected, which increases the frictional force on the shaft and accelerates the wear of the joints of the mechanical arm, thereby reducing the service life of the mechanical arm.
[0004] To solve the above problems, the present application provides a multi-link manipulator for handling operation. SUMMARY

[0016] As described above, the multi-link mechanical arm for carrying operation has the following characteristics and advantages:
[0017] Through the setting of the steel wire rope one, the motor two winds the steel wire rope one, and the inner arm slides out of the outer arm, thereby increasing the overall length of the last section of the mechanical arm composed of the inner arm and the outer arm, so as to adapt to the situation that the moving range of the mechanical arm needs to be different in different goods carrying scenes, without increasing the slide rail to cooperate with the movement of the mechanical arm, the moving range of the mechanical arm can be increased, and the space occupied by the components required for the slide rail to cooperate with the mechanical arm is saved.
[0018] Through the setting of the steel wire rope two, the steel wire rope two has a pulling effect on the distal end of the last section of the mechanical arm, so that the distal end is subjected to an upward force, thereby preventing the last section of the mechanical arm from tilting downward, and preventing the phenomenon of increased wear caused by the deflection of the bearing at the rotating connection when the mechanical arm clamps heavy objects, that is, preventing the output shaft of the motor one from deflecting when the motor one drives the clamp to rotate, and effectively improving the service life of the mechanical arm and the motor one.
[0019] Through the setting of the rope wheel two, when the outer arm and the inner arm need to rotate under the carrying demand, under the condition that the distance between the inner arm and the rotating seat is fixed, the rope wheel two and the steel wire rope two rotate to cooperate, so that the outer arm and the inner arm can rotate according to the carrying demand, and the steel wire rope two always maintains the pulling effect on the inner arm and the outer arm, so as to maintain the effect of reducing the friction of the rotating connection of the mechanical arm.
[0020] Through the setting of the gear and the gear slot, the length of the inner arm extending out of the outer arm can be adjusted to any length, and the adjustment is more accurate according to the demand of the mechanical arm for carrying goods, and after the adjustment is completed, the sleeve ring is clamped by the gear slot, so that the steel wire rope two always maintains the pulling effect on the outer arm and the inner arm, thereby increasing the application range of the carrying operation mechanical arm. [0041] In combination with the above-mentioned embodiments, the following is the entire working process and working principle of the above-mentioned embodiments:
[0042] The initial state is:
[0043] The motor one 301 is not started, the output shaft of the motor two 304 does not wind the steel wire rope one 306, the winding wheel 402 winds the steel wire rope two 403, the steel wire rope two 403 is in a straight state, the movable end of the electric telescopic rod 501 is extended, the sleeve ring 503 is away from the gear 505, and the tooth groove 504 is not engaged with the gear 505.
[0044] The working state is:
[0045] Pull the mechanical arm:
[0046] Start the motor three 401 to drive the winding wheel 402 to wind the steel wire rope two 403, so that the steel wire rope two 403 is in a tight state, when the inner arm 305 away from the outer arm 303 end generates a pulling force, the inner arm 305 away from the outer arm 303 end keeps horizontal state under the action of the pulling force, and the outer arm 303 keeps horizontal state under the action of the inner arm 305, so that the connecting part of the connecting seat 2 and the rotating seat 302 will not be inclined, by applying a pulling force to the last section of the inner arm 305 of the mechanical arm, compared with the carrying mechanical arm in the prior art, the last section of the mechanical arm is solved. When the weight is turned, the connecting part is easy to be slightly inclined, the output shaft of the motor one 301 is prevented from being deflected, so as to avoid the situation that the friction increases when the output shaft of the motor one 301 is deflected, so as to prolong the service life of the mechanical arm.
[0047] Extend the mechanical arm:
[0048] When the mechanical arm needs to be extended, motor two 304 starts, so that the output shaft of motor two 304 winds the end of steel wire rope one 306 close to motor two 304, so that steel wire rope one 306 passes through the winding of rope wheel one 307, pulls the inner arm 305 close to the end of motor two 304 to slide to rope wheel one 307, thereby driving the outer sliding of inner arm 305 to outer arm 303, in this process, inner arm 305 pulls steel wire rope two 403, so that winding wheel 402 is continuously rotated by the tension to release winding wheel 402, until inner arm 305 extends out of outer arm 303 enough length, so that the length of outer arm 303 and inner arm 305 meets the carrying demand, at this time, the telescopic end of electric telescopic rod 501 is retracted, so that the tooth groove 504 of the collar 503 engages with the gear 505, thereby the gear 505 is clamped by the tooth groove 504 in the collar 503, so that the rotating shaft 405 and the winding wheel 402 cannot rotate, providing additional fixing effect for the winding wheel 402, so that steel wire rope two 403 remains tight after the length adjustment of outer arm 303 and inner arm 305 is completed, to maintain the tension effect on inner arm 305.
[0049] Rotating mechanical arm:
[0050] When the direction of the clamping jaw 308 needs to be changed during the cargo carrying process, the rotating seat 302, the outer arm 303 and the inner arm 305 need to be rotated to drive the clamping jaw 308 to rotate, at this time, the motor one 301 on the connecting seat 2 drives the rotating seat 302 to rotate, so that the rotating seat 302 drives the outer arm 303 to rotate, thereby driving the inner arm 305 and the clamping jaw 308 to rotate.
[0051] In the process of rotating the rotating seat 302 to drive the outer arm 303 and the inner arm 305 to rotate, the rope wheel two 404 on the inner arm 305 can rotate, under the rotation limiting action of the rope wheel two 404, the rope wheel two 404 realizes corresponding movement on the steel wire rope two 403, so that both ends of the steel wire rope two 403 are wound on the winding wheel 402, the inner wall 305 has a certain rotating space through the setting of the rope wheel two 404, the steel wire rope two 403 slides with the inner arm 305, keeps the steel wire rope two 403 always in a tight state when the inner arm 305 rotates, realizes that the steel wire rope two 403 keeps the pulling effect on the inner arm 305 and the outer arm 303 in the process of rotating the inner arm 305. It should be noted that the rotation angle of the outer arm 303 and the inner arm 305 is limited, and the limit is that the steel wire rope two 403 will not be pulled out of the winding wheel 402 when the steel wire rope two 403 slides relative to the rope wheel two 404.
[0052] Shortening the mechanical arm:
[0053] When the moving distance of the goods is shortened, the length of the outer arm 303 and the inner arm 305 needs to be shortened, the movable end of the electric telescopic rod 501 is extended, the sleeve ring 503 is driven to slide away from the gear 505, so that the gear slot 504 is away from the outer wall of the gear 505, then the motor two 304 is started to release the steel wire rope one 306, so that the steel wire rope one 306 no longer pulls the end of the inner arm 305 close to the motor two 304, so that the inner arm 305 can slide back to the inside of the outer arm 303, in the process, the motor three 401 is started to drive the two winding wheels 402 to rotate, and the steel wire rope two 403 is wound, so that the steel wire rope two 403 pulls the inner arm 305 under the cooperation of the rope wheel two 404, so that it slides into the outer arm 303, at this time, the last segment of the mechanical arm composed of the outer arm 303 and the inner arm 305 will be shortened. Continue to wind the steel wire rope two 403 through the winding wheel 402, until the steel wire rope one 306 is straightened again, and the end of the inner arm 305 close to the motor two 304 is pulled, at this time, the inner arm 305 is contracted to the shortest distance, the motor three 401 is turned off, and the winding wheel 402 is stopped. Then the movable end of the electric telescopic rod 501 is retracted, so that the sleeve ring 503 is clamped again, so that the rotating shaft 405 cannot rotate, so as to complete the shortening of the mechanical arm, so as to adapt to different goods moving requirements, and still can keep the pulling effect of the steel wire rope two 403 to the inner arm 305 and the outer arm 303 in the shortening process.
